Other title:Clavis Polygraphiae.
Notes:The titles and captions of books five and six in red; the tables in the fifth and sixth books in red and black. Titles of both Polygraphiae and Clavis within historiated woodcut borders. Title to the Clavis is a facsimile with the original red print not reproduced. The lists of words in double and triple columns in large gothic type, all other text in roman. Initials.
Colophon ([rv] verso): Impressvm aere ac impensis integerrimi bibliopolae Ioannis Haselbergi de Aia Constantiensis dioecesis, anno M.D.XVIII. Mense Ivlio.
Appended: Clavis Polygraphiae Ioannis Tritemii Abbatis diui Iacobi Herbipolensis, quondam Spanheimensis, ordinis sancti Benedicti ... With colophon: Explicit polygraphiæ clauis ... Impressum ductu Ioannis Haselberg de Aia bibliopolæ, anno a Christo nato M.D.XVIII. Men. Iulio.
-Adams, 1967, no. T979, v. 2, p. 288. Shulman, 1976, p. 1. Galland, 1945, p. 183-184.
